serilog 相关问题

Serilog为文件,控制台等提供诊断日志记录。它易于设置,具有干净的API,并且可以在最近的.NET平台之间移植。

Serilog,在运行时改变特定命名空间的日志级别(> MinimumLevel)

这是我的默认Serilog配置 SeriLogLevelSwitch.MinimumLevel = LogEventLevel.Information; Log.Logger = new LoggerConfiguration() .MinimumLevel.ControlledBy(SeriLogLevelSwitch) ......。

回答 1 投票 2

serilog没有将日志写入本地应用程序数据文件夹中。

我试图使用Serilog和下面的配置将日志写入 "LocalApplicationData",但是没有成功。如果我尝试写一些硬代码路径,比如 "path"。"C:TempLogog.txt" ...

回答 1 投票 0

Serilog - 使用appsetting.json为信息和异常情况分别建立文件。

我使用滚动方式将所有日志写入一个文件。但我想把它们按信息、警告和异常滚动文件分开,我目前的配置是这样的 "Serilog"。{ "...

回答 1 投票 0

Serilog。当使用简单的for循环进行日志记录时,丢失了日志。

我已经开始使用Serilog和编写测试Dot Net Core 3.1 Console应用程序。在我的简单项目中,我正在进行循环和日志记录。Serilog会在Console和File上记录日志。但我发现日志是......。

回答 1 投票 1

Serilog.Sinks.文件在windows 8.1 (WinRT)上的支持。

我开发了一个Windows8.1商店的应用程序,我需要将信息记录到一个本地文件。我可以安装Serilog nuget到我的应用程序,但不能安装Serilog.Sinks.File(或.Console)。可以...

回答 1 投票 0

我需要在ASP.NET Core 3应用程序中初始化Logger.Log吗?

我计划在我的ASP.NET Core 3应用程序中使用Serilog,我想使用内联初始化。我只打算使用ILogger的 接口从我的应用程序。是否有任何...

回答 1 投票 1

在Serilog中动态改变日志文件路径?

我有动态改变日志文件路径的功能。但是当我改变Consul中可配置的路径时,它在两个地方都写了部分日志,即在旧路径和新路径。...

回答 1 投票 2

如何让在 ASP.Net Core 2.0 中编写的自定义异常处理程序在 ASP.Net Core 3.1 中工作?

通过Pluralsight课程(.NET Logging Done Right: An Opinionated Approach Using Serilog by Erik Dahl),我开始在自己的ASP.Net Core 3.1 MVC中实现类似的解决方案。

回答 1 投票 1

Serilog配置只得到部分尊重

我在一个ASP.NET Core 3.1项目中使用了Serilog.AspNetCore 3.2.0和Serilog.Sinks.File 4.2.0,我在appsettings.json中的配置如下: "Serilog": "WriteTo": [ { ...

回答 1 投票 2

使用Microsoft ILogger的Serilog--在.NET Core中从一个代码中记录到不同的地方。

我通过Microsoft.Extensions.Logging.ILogger使用serilog。这是我在Program.cs中的配置: public class Program { public static void Main(string[] args) { ...

回答 1 投票 0

不能使用SerilogTraceListener将Trace.WriteLine重定向到Serilog。

在我的一个项目(.net core 3.1)中,我需要一种方法来重定向System.Diagnostics.Trace.WriteLine到Serilog文件。我发现SerilogTraceListener包似乎是正确的候选人。...

回答 1 投票 1

为什么输出日志包含RequestId和TraceId?

为什么输出日志中包含RequestId和TraceId? vs2019速看图库

回答 1 投票 1

使用EF Core配置Serilog ASP.Net Core 3.2以记录SQL统计信息。

以前使用Microsoft.Extensions.Logging时,我会在设置我的DbContext时注入ILoggerFactory和.UseLoggingFactory(),如下所示(为简洁起见减少了);private readonly ...。

回答 1 投票 0

异常发生后,Serilog没有记录到文件中。

我在我的.Net core 3.1 CONSOLE项目中使用serilog。它通常工作得很好,但如果有任何异常,它就会记录异常,然后它就会停止记录所有后续的 ...

回答 1 投票 0

Serilog MSSqlServer没有记录错误。

在我进入问题之前,我必须解释一下 我为什么要用这样的方式来创建这段代码?我按照PluralSight上的教程来解释日志:https:/app.pluralsight.comlibrary...。

回答 1 投票 0

Serilog Eventlog问题

我有asp.net core 2.0项目。我正在使用Serilog进行日志记录。这是我的项目文件: netcoreapp2.0&...

回答 1 投票 2

向Azure表存储中的Serilog表添加自定义列以记录新信息

是否可以在Azure表存储的Serilog表中添加新的列,以记录新的额外字段,例如accountID或login Name?我认为可以添加一个新的列,但可以将其添加到...

回答 1 投票 0

如何针对不同的接收器以不同的方式覆盖Serilog级别?

我的情况是:文件接收器应包含所有内容。另一个接收器应包含“信息”消息,但要注意Microsoft。*消息很烦人,因此应将它们限制为“警告...

回答 1 投票 1

Polly-我如何记录最终错误并继续?

我正在尝试在.Net Core 3.1(Azure Functions v3)中设置Polly。我想在启动类中创建一个策略,然后将其注入函数中。我正在寻找的行为是:应该...

回答 1 投票 0

当实现Serilog调试模式时不起作用[.NET Core 3.1]

当首次实现Serilog时,dotnet核心版本为2.2。然后,我们将应用程序版本更新为3.1。后来我看到,当我启动调试模式时,chrome页面没有启动。我的冷杉...

回答 1 投票 0

最新问题
© www.soinside.com 2019 - 2025. All rights reserved.